Auspicious food sculptures for New Year celebration

www.chinanews.cn 2006-01-09 14:38:55

A restaurant in Hubei's Yichang City demonstrated auspicious food
sculptures with pumpkins and turnips on the Yiling Square on Jan. 8 to
wish the citizens a happy new year and feast their eyes with these food
sculptures.
